October 30, 1945 - July 28, 2020 (age 74)
William (Bill) Albert Ashley, age 74, of Milford, UT, passed away Tuesday morning, July 28, 2020 at the Southern Utah Veterans Home in Ivins, UT.
Bill was born October 30, 1945 in Hemet, CA; a son of the late Joe and Bernice Bradshaw Ashley.
He was sealed to Shirlene Hardy on October 7, 1967 in the St. George Temple.
Bill was a veteran of the Vietnam War where he served as a member of the US Navy. He was a member of the Crash Crew and Air Traffic Control on the USS Constellation aircraft carrier. He worked as a conductor on the Union Pacific Railroad.
He was a member of the Church of Jesus Christ of Latter Day Saints where he served as a scout master, stake high councilman, bishopric member and home teacher. He loved spending time in the mountains and at home with his grandchildren.
